Transaction 1407956783e4ca02a942cb2f45d3d41586b1987f12a1da190efa687ab6d85d29
2 Input
2 Outputs
- 1407956783e4ca02a942cb2f45d3d41586b1987f12a1da190efa687ab6d85d29:0
- 1407956783e4ca02a942cb2f45d3d41586b1987f12a1da190efa687ab6d85d29:1
value 434780
address 13EmVgsiNgzGUwJR4PwwiBzP6FKo6XRdZY
value 3843320
address 3QJK1122WNWACPibPpeYPJAeViX5bdU2Fe